boolean isVencimento (Date dataInicial, Date dataFinal, EnSinalBH sinal)
Verifica se o banco de horas tem algum vencimento dentro de um determinado período. Com base nos períodos do Banco de Horas e nas definições de crédito e débito é verificado se existe vencimento dentro do período passado para a função.
Sintaxe: boolean isVencimento (Date dataInicial, Date dataFinal, EnSinalBH sinal);
Parâmetros:
Nome | Tipo | Descrição |
---|---|---|
dataInicial | LocalDate | Data inicial do período dentro do qual será verificado se existe vencimento. |
dataFinal | LocalDate | Data final do período dentro do qual será verificado se existe vencimento. |
sinal | EnSinalBH | Informa se é Crédito ou Débito. |
Contexto: Contexto de fechamento
Exemplo: Identifica se dentro do período 16/11/2016 à 15/12/2016 existe vencimento para Débito:
boolean temVencimento = isVencimento(new LocalDate(2016,11,16), new LocalDate(2016,12,15), EnSinalBH.DEBITO);